Press this button to turn the Display On,
from Standby mode. Press it again to turn
the Display Off to Standby mode.

Press this button to mute the sound.
Press again to reactivate sound.
Sound is also reactivated when power
is turned off or volume level is changed.

The off timer is cancelled if a power interruption
occurs.
